Oh...Sir! The Insult Simulator Xbox One Achievements

There are 17 Oh...Sir! The Insult Simulator Achievements worth 1000 gamerscore

OdorlessFurball's Oh...Sir! The Insult Simulator Achievements

OdorlessFurball has unlocked 17 Achievements worth 1000 gamerscore